Output 2ca2d158d6f44c88300280d1d68aea3a5d3b8348914d3d0c53878da65dfb0fe6:0

value
125642
script pubkey
OP_HASH160 OP_PUSHBYTES_20 599d5a198e80e734a3124ccaf9d4dadd9dbcb2ba OP_EQUAL
address
39rrZd2ck5BBgBCCncLqVzQFCTKBqCeMUH
transaction
2ca2d158d6f44c88300280d1d68aea3a5d3b8348914d3d0c53878da65dfb0fe6
confirmations
173848
spent
true